A leading wholesale distributor of building materials is conducting a confidential search for an experienced Branch Manager to lead one of its operations in Central Arkansas.
This leadership role is responsible for the overall success of the branch, including sales growth, operational performance, customer satisfaction, profitability, and team development. The ideal candidate is a hands-on leader with a strong background in building materials distribution who thrives in a fast-paced environment and has a proven ability to build high-performing teams.
What You'll Do
Lead the day-to-day operations of the branch, ensuring excellence in customer service, warehouse operations, inventory management, and logistics.
Drive profitable sales growth by partnering with the sales team, strengthening customer relationships, and identifying new business opportunities.
Recruit, coach, and develop a high-performing team while creating a culture of accountability, collaboration, and continuous improvement.
Manage branch financial performance, including P&L, budgeting, expenses, and profitability.
Oversee inventory accuracy, purchasing, and stock levels to maximize customer service and inventory turns.
Monitor operational metrics and implement process improvements that increase efficiency and profitability.
Ensure compliance with company policies, industry regulations, and workplace safety standards.
Partner with senior leadership to execute strategic initiatives and achieve branch objectives.
